A Postgraduate Certificate in Writing for Young Adults: Editing and Revising Techniques equips aspiring and current writers with advanced skills in crafting compelling narratives for young adult audiences. This intensive program focuses on the crucial stages of the writing process beyond initial drafting.
Learning outcomes include mastering effective editing techniques, including structural editing, copyediting, and proofreading. Students will develop a keen eye for detail, strengthening their ability to identify and rectify inconsistencies in plot, character development, and pacing. The program also covers revision strategies to enhance clarity, impact, and overall narrative cohesion.
The duration of the program typically spans one academic year, delivered through a blend of online modules, workshops, and individual tutorials. This flexible structure caters to working professionals and allows for focused learning tailored to individual needs. Assignments focus on real-world scenarios, simulating the challenges faced in professional publishing.
